使用Python+turtle绘制同心圆

问题描述:数学定义上是指:同一平面上同一圆心而半径不同的圆。简单来说就是:圆心相同半径不同的圆,如果几个圆的圆心是同一点,那么这几个圆就叫做同心圆。

本文使用turtle绘制一个类似“箭靶”的同心圆。

思考一下:然后到文末查看参考代码和动画效果:

1)使用turtle绘图如何实现该动画效果?

2)动画效果从何处开始?

3)如何控制圆的数量?

参考代码:

from turtle import *
import random
def pen_skip(step):
penup()
forward(step)
pendown()

color = ['blue','red','yellow','pink','black']
for i in range(100,10,-10):
fillcolor(random.sample(color,1)[0])
begin_fill()
circle(i)
end_fill()
left(90)
pen_skip(10)
right(90)

exitonclick()

动画效果:

posted on 2019-03-13 21:54 loverboy88 阅读(...) 评论(...) 编辑 收藏

转载于:https://www.cnblogs.com/loverboy88/p/10526883.html

使用Python+turtle绘制同心圆相关推荐

  1. python中用turtle绘制同心圆_使用Python+turtle绘制同心圆

    原博文 2019-03-13 21:54 − 问题描述:数学定义上是指:同一平面上同一圆心而半径不同的圆.简单来说就是:圆心相同半径不同的圆,如果几个圆的圆心是同一点,那么这几个圆就叫做同心圆. 本文 ...

  2. python绘制同心圆代码_使用Python+turtle绘制同心圆

    问题描述:数学定义上是指:同一平面上同一圆心而半径不同的圆.简单来说就是:圆心相同半径不同的圆,如果几个圆的圆心是同一点,那么这几个圆就叫做同心圆. 本文使用turtle绘制一个类似"箭靶& ...

  3. python turtle画椭圆-python turtle 绘制太极图的实例

    效果如下所示: # -*- coding: utf-8 -*- import turtle # 绘制太极图函数 def draw_TJT(R): turtle.screensize(800, 600, ...

  4. python turtle画彩虹-Python turtle 绘制彩色螺旋线

    小朋友总会别各种五颜六色的色彩所吸引,就拿小编的小侄子来说,自己很喜欢美术课,看到五颜六色的颜色都想尝试着图一下,但结果总是不仅人意,今天南京小码王Python培训机构,就为大家介绍一下Python ...

  5. python简笔画绘制 数据驱动绘图恐龙_使用python turtle绘制简笔画大白-Go语言中文社区...

    使用python turtle绘制简笔画大白 完整代码: import turtle as t pen = t.Turtle() # 定义画笔实例 pen.speed(0) pen.pensize(5 ...

  6. 使用python turtle绘制简笔画大白

    使用python turtle绘制简笔画大白 完整代码: import turtle as t pen = t.Turtle() # 定义画笔实例 pen.speed(0) pen.pensize(5 ...

  7. python turtle绘制圣诞树,就一棵破松树

    这里写自定义目录标题 python turtle绘制圣诞树 思路 代码 python turtle绘制圣诞树 思路 画三角形,从小到大,画,没了 代码 import turtle as tdef pa ...

  8. python简笔画蚂蚁_使用python turtle绘制简笔画大白-Go语言中文社区

    使用python turtle绘制简笔画大白 完整代码: import turtle as t pen = t.Turtle() # 定义画笔实例 pen.speed(0) pen.pensize(5 ...

  9. Python turtle 绘制正方体

    Python &turtle 绘制正方体直观图 数学知识引入: 斜二测画法(注意,不是"邪恶测画法"哦,^ ^) "三变与三不变": ** " ...

最新文章

  1. 职称计算机和职称英语期限,专业技术职称考试,职称英语和职称计算机有效期多长时间,每年什么时候报名啊?上海的...
  2. Delphi中TWebBrowser中注入Js
  3. SAP Commerce Cloud CMS page 和 page template 的概念
  4. python可视化水平双向箭头_python数据可视化第二弹
  5. react安装_前端大牛进阶---gt;React必会教程
  6. python内置类型方法_浅析Python数字类型和字符串类型的内置方法
  7. Codeforces Round #564 (Div. 2) C. Nauuo and Cards
  8. 宁德时代:8-12 万元区间车型终极解决方案是巧克力换电
  9. Educational Codeforces Round 52: E. Side Transmutations(burnside引理)
  10. [python] 字典:按key排序或按value排序
  11. 学习Android 应注意的十个问题
  12. pythonint函数的参数_pythonint函数怎么用
  13. 项目4:抽奖程序 分时间段(按时段设置的奖品数为概率)
  14. 【P20】PCM1794全平衡解码模块电路
  15. Android 9 (P) Zygote进程启动源码分析指南一
  16. 英语单词 Yang liang
  17. vue element-ui实现金额数字添加千分位并保留两位小数
  18. (转载)C# Dictionary
  19. 计算机408考试题库百度云,2017年计算机408考研真题.pdf
  20. 咸鱼Micropython—SPI

热门文章

  1. mysql表结构设计_表结构设计
  2. php要输出为空值怎么写,thinkphp3.0基础模板引擎变量为空时输出默认值
  3. aspen二元体系共沸组分_超详细 | 手把手教你组分结构预测
  4. websocket后台推送数据
  5. 如何缩短IDEA行号的距离
  6. Spring常见面试题
  7. API数据安全知多少【知识篇】
  8. Nmap经常使用的场景用法
  9. 教你如何使用Redis:[7]redis常用命令
  10. JavaScript中的一些细节